Request a Technical Review ↗ECLEAR presents two candidate liquid coatings for wet-process anti-reflection evaluation. Different reported cured-film refractive indices support material and layer-design studies on a compatible substrate and complete optical stack.

D115 and D125 are proposed ECLEAR development references for separate candidates, not released commercial grades. Suitability for a customer process requires validation.

Request a Technical Review ↗Source-reported sample data dated 09 September 2026. These values are not ECLEAR verification results or batch acceptance limits.
| Property / reported condition | EC-CO-AR-D115 | EC-CO-AR-D125 |
|---|---|---|
| Cured-film refractive index n · 550 nm | 1.15 | 1.25 |
| Viscosity | 2.0 cP | 2.5 cP |
| Solids content | 6.4% | 14% |
| Haze · approximately 1 μm film | 0.02% | 2.0% |
| Ellipsometry measurement-film thickness | 1.01 μm | 1.01 μm |
| Extinction coefficient k · 550 nm | 0.0000 | 0.0000 |
| Laboratory curing condition | 230°C × 30 min | 230°C × 30 min |
| Storage temperature | 4–10°C | 4–10°C |
| Storage duration | 3 months | 3 months |
A lower refractive index does not automatically mean lower reflection. No reflectance or absolute transmission specification is assigned. Neither candidate has a verified hardness, hydrophobic or anti-fingerprint specification.
Initial screening can consider glass or other substrates proven to tolerate the selected process. PET display films remain a development direction. Suitability for PET, PC, PMMA and existing hardcoats has not been established.
Share the substrate, existing coatings, wavelength range, intended dry-film thickness and target optical performance.
Review coating equipment and curing limits. Dilution, solvent, filtration, pot life and coating-speed windows are not validated in the available data.
Validate reflection, transmission, haze, adhesion and application-specific durability on the actual thickness and complete structure.
